How are childcare subsidies estimated in Singapore?

Tap to view the answer

Subsidies are generally based on household income, citizenship status, and the type of childcare centre. Government guidance from agencies like ECDA and MSF outlines eligibility bands and caps. The Child Care Estimator Singapore uses indicative rules, not official determinations.

Is it true that all childcare centres in Singapore cost roughly the same?

Tap to view the answer

No, that’s a common misconception. Fees can vary significantly based on operator, location, programme quality, and hours of care. Using the Child Care Estimator Singapore helps reveal realistic low, base, and high-cost scenarios.

Do I really need to budget for childcare beyond monthly fees?

Tap to view the answer

Yes, many families overlook extras like uniforms, enrichment classes, meals, or extended care. These add-ons can meaningfully change annual costs. The estimator encourages planning beyond just headline fees.

Edge case: How does the estimator handle infants versus preschoolers?

Tap to view the answer

Infant care generally has higher staffing requirements and fees than preschool programmes. The estimator adjusts costs based on age group inputs. Always verify age cut-offs and transitions with your chosen centre.

CBD vs heartland centres: does location affect childcare costs in Singapore?

Tap to view the answer

Location can influence fees due to rental and operating costs. CBD or premium locations may price higher than heartland areas, though subsidies can narrow the gap. The Child Care Estimator Singapore helps compare these differences.
